Nancy "Nanny" Carolene Morton, died at her home surrounded by her loved ones on Dec. 10, 2021, in Macomb, OK. Nancy was born March 9, 1954, to Leoma and Isaac McBroom in Topeka, KS. She wed Dale R. Morton on June 7, 1974, and they resided in Shawnee so they could begin to make a family. She had five children, including four adopted children. Nancy and Dale were married for more than 47 years. Nancy worked for the State of Oklahoma in home health care as a provider caring for people for many years. She opened Tecumseh Kids Daycare in 2003. She cared for numerous foster kids in her time. Nancy had many interests, including gardening, watching and feeding the birds, garage sales, doing puzzles, and sitting on her front porch sharing stories and watching her grandchildren. She was involved with her church in the nursery. She was preceded in death by her parents; her brothers, Terry McBroom and Larry McBroom; and one sister. Nancy is survived by her husband, Dale Morton of Macomb; son and daughter in-law, Cameron and Ashley Morton of Macomb; son, Doug Morton of Konawa; daughter, Michelle Wallace of California; daughter, Ashley Morton of Asher; son, Nathaniel Morton of Macomb; 17 grandchildren; seven great-grandchildren; sister and brother in law, Marilyn and Don Black of Asher; brother, Isaac McBroom of Wanette, brother, Donald and Joyce McBroom of Byars; sister, Linda and David Morton of Tecumseh; brother, William McBroom of Shawnee; and many other family and friends. Services were held Dec. 17, 2021, at Revive Church, Tecumseh, with Anthony Legrange officiating under the direction of Cooper Funeral Home of Tecumseh. |
